Again, why not just buy a fucking boat. Come on, this is a legit question and everyone is awaiting your erudition.

That was the plan. Buy a catamaran and sail around.

But sailing around doesn't allow for growing food locally or fish farming. It doesn't allow for enhancing your surroundings or growing your habitat for the long term. It makes it more difficult to maintain if it is both a home and a place that moves around. Also, moving to different countries is insanely complicated with visas and registering at every marina.

So why not buy a boat and just keep it in one place? A boat is made to be moved around, not just sit in one place. So it has a lot of 'extras' specifically for movement that are costly and unnecessary. A seastead is purposefully built to be in one place. Sure, I could buy a house boat but those tend to be built for being docked to shore in a calm, protected marina.
